Anime Spotlight: Please Teacher
Synopsis:Kei appears to be your typical high school student, but we soon find that Kei suffers from a rare disease which throws him into a coma during periods of high stress or depression. He refers to these as standstills. We learn that Kei, who appears to be 15 years old, is really 18. He was in a standstill for three years prior to the beginning of the series. He moves in with his aunt and uncle since his uncle is a doctor and can help Kei with this disease.
Shortly into the series Kei witnesses the landing of an alien aircraft and even sees the aliens. The next day at school Kei learns that their teacher has quit. The new teacher, Mizuho Kazami, looks shockingly like the alien Kei saw just the night before. Walking home from school Kei learns that his new teacher has moved in across the street. He offers to help her with her boxes. While helping Ms. Kazami move Kei has another standstill. Mizuho cares for Kei. Once Kei recovers he tells his teacher about his disease, he also reveals that it was her last night he saw. Mizuho reveals that she has been sent to earth by the Galactic Federation to prevent the human race from making developmental mistakes.
The following day Ms. Kazami wishes to speak with Kei in private about what he knows. They end up getting locked in the equipment closet on the school grounds and are found there by the school principal. Kei, Kei’s uncle, and Mizuho reveal to the principal Kei’s disease, that he’s 18 years old, and
also that Kei and Ms. Kazami are married. Kei and Mizuho sign and return papers to City Hall in just enough time for the principal to call and verify this as truth.
The remainder of the series follows Kei, his teacher, and his friends through many trials and tribulations.
Cast/Crew:This series was directed by Yasunori Ide who also directed the sequal series, Please Twins. Our lead was voiced by Soichiro Hoshi and Dave Wittenberg. Dave also voiced Subaru from the series X. Our teacher, Mizuho, was voiced by Kikuko Inoue and Bridget Hoffman. Bridget also voiced for X as Hinoto.
Reflection:Please Teacher is a very typical high school story anime with a splash of science fiction. Kei has all the same problems of any high school student. He’s in love with one woman, but one his closest friends in school confesses her love for him.
I picked up this series on the cheap and really thought it would be funnier than it was. This series is emotional and dramatic with a splash of comedy. I
haven’t had to say this often, but if you’re not a big fan of high school style anime with little to no violence this isn’t going to be for you. Also, the whole student/teacher dating thing might turn you off from the series. Kei’s so short his head goes straight into her just when they hug.
Why you should watch: You’re in need of a slightly comical love story. You enjoy a “coming of age” story.
Why you shouldn’t watch: You crave a story with any action what so every. Honestly, there is none in this. It’s all romance and high school stuff.
